Impulse control of temperature in a free convection model

A. Yu. Chebotarev

Institute of Applied Mathematics, Far East Division, Russian Academy of Sciences, ul. Radio 7, Vladivostok, 690041, Russia

Abstract: The problem of impulse control is considered for a three-dimensional model of free convection of a viscous incompressible fluid. It is shown that, under a suitable control of the temperature, no singularities are developed over time in solutions to the Navier-Stokes equations. An optimality system is constructed whose solution is globally regular in time.

Key words: Boussinesq equations, impulse control, optimality condition.
